CC -!- FUNCTION: Component of the cytochrome b6-f complex, which mediates
CC electron transfer between photosystem II (PSII) and photosystem I
CC (PSI), cyclic electron flow around PSI, and state transitions.
CC {ECO:0000256|HAMAP-Rule:MF_01344, ECO:0000256|RuleBase:RU003329}.
CC -!- SUBUNIT: The 4 large subunits of the cytochrome b6-f complex are
CC cytochrome b6, subunit IV (17 kDa polypeptide, PetD), cytochrome f and
CC the Rieske protein, while the 4 small subunits are PetG, PetL, PetM and
CC PetN. The complex functions as a dimer. {ECO:0000256|ARBA:ARBA00025834,
CC ECO:0000256|HAMAP-Rule:MF_01344, ECO:0000256|RuleBase:RU003329}.
CC -!- SUBCELLULAR LOCATION: Cellular thylakoid membrane {ECO:0000256|HAMAP-
CC Rule:MF_01344}; Multi-pass membrane protein {ECO:0000256|HAMAP-
CC Rule:MF_01344}. Membrane {ECO:0000256|ARBA:ARBA00004141}; Multi-pass
CC membrane protein {ECO:0000256|ARBA:ARBA00004141}.
CC -!- SIMILARITY: Belongs to the cytochrome b family. PetD subfamily.
CC {ECO:0000256|HAMAP-Rule:MF_01344, ECO:0000256|RuleBase:RU003329}.
